AI-assisted operations are safest when authority, evidence, exceptions, and reversibility are designed into the workflow before any tool is given production responsibility.
Classify each action as draft, recommendation, internal update, external message, filing, payment, release, or obligation change. Consequential actions require explicit human approval.
Keep the source, version, owner, assumption, and decision state visible so reviewers can tell why a proposed action exists and what remains unresolved.
Route low-confidence, mismatched, overdue, sensitive, or policy-bound work to a named owner instead of letting the system smooth it into normal throughput.
Define how approvals, changes, messages, records, and handoffs can be paused, corrected, rolled back, or explained after the fact.
